Stanton & Killeen Rutherglen Muscat is Turkish Delight and Nanna’s fruit cake on the palate with aromatic rose petal, ginger, dried fig and sticky raisins on the nose. Fresh, approachable and luscious — blended from several vintages, average age 2–4 years, the youngest and freshest tier of the range.

Awards

  • 🥇 Gold — Ballarat Wine Show, 2019
  • 🥈 Silver — International Wine & Spirits Competition, 2018
  • 🥈 Silver — Decanter World Wine Awards, 2018
  • 🥈 Silver — Rutherglen Wine Show, 2017
